Sorry I've been a tad busy lately with the Holidays. We officially have less than a week before we start our shred! If you haven't gotten your copy of the DVD yet, it's available at Walmart ($9), Comcast On Demand (free), or Amazon (about $10). You will also need to pick up a set of free weights (any kind will do- I'm using a set of 2, 3, & 5 lb. dumbbells). I do not recommend the kind that strap onto your wrist because you only use them during certain moves and you will need to be able to put them down and pick them up quickly.

As far as diet, I am going to be getting and following Making the Cut: The 30-Day Diet and Fitness Plan for the Strongest, Sexiest You (thanks to AppleMomma for the rec!). Personally, I have a problem not eating enough which slows down my metabolism so I'm going to try to eat 4-6 times a day. I'm not going to drink anything other than water (BOY I'll miss my coffee!!!).
